Why Swimming Pool Waterproofing is Essential

Swimming pools are constantly exposed to water pressure, chemical treatments, and external environmental factors. Without adequate waterproofing, pools may develop leaks, leading to structural deterioration, increased maintenance costs, and water wastage. Effective pool waterproofing membrane solutions ensure the pool remains in optimal condition for years.

Types of Swimming Pool Waterproofing

  1. Pool Waterproofing Membrane

A pool waterproofing membrane is a flexible, durable layer applied to prevent water leakage. These membranes act as a protective barrier between the pool structure and the water, offering high resistance to cracks and movement.

  1. Concrete Pool Waterproofing

Concrete pool waterproofing is crucial because concrete is porous and can absorb water over time. Using waterproofing solutions specifically designed for concrete, such as coatings and sealants, helps enhance durability and prevents moisture-related damage.

Steps for Effective Swimming Pool Waterproofing

  1. Surface Preparation – Clean the pool surface thoroughly to remove dust, debris, and contaminants.
  2. Crack Repair – Fix any existing cracks or damages before applying waterproofing solutions.
  3. Application of Waterproofing Membrane – Install a high-quality pool waterproofing membrane to create a strong protective layer.
  4. Sealants and Coatings – Use concrete pool waterproofing solutions to enhance the longevity of the pool.
  5. Final Testing – Conduct a leak test to ensure the waterproofing system is effective.
